46 / the tasting panel / may 2017 S oft or crunchy tacos? Night on the town or Netflix and chill? Spirits or wine? Well, why not both? With the recent release of their Bourbon Barrel- Aged Chardonnay (SRP $13.99), Robert Mondavi Private Selection has solved at least one of these modern conundrums faced by consumers today. Shipped to all 50 states in early March, the first release of this bourbon barrel–aged white wine has landed on the market to radiant reviews. "Bourbon is such a hot item right now," says Jason Dodge, Senior Director of Winemaking for Robert Mondavi Private Selection. Coming hot off the success of their Bourbon Barrel-Aged Cabernet Sauvignon, released in January of 2016, Dodge felt that the marriage of Chardonnay and bourbon would be a match made in heaven.
